Columns [US,EU]

Columns is loosely derived from Tetris, as it involves arranging falling blocks in such a way as to clear them. However, in columns they are groups of 3 same-size but varying color blocks, which must be arranged into sequences of 3 or more, either horizontally, vertically or diagonally. Coach K College Basketball [US]

Mike Krzyzewski, the lifetime coach of the Duke University basketball team, endorses this NCAA-licensed spin-off from the NBA Live engine. The game includes 32 NCAA teams (including K’s own Duke Blue Devils and the 1994 NCAA Champions Arkansas Razorbacks), as well as eight classic teams, but the license does not include player names.
